ICD-10-CMSalter-Harris Type II physeal fracture of right calcaneus, initial encounter for open fracture
This code signifies a specific growth plate fracture in the right heel bone (calcaneus) where the fracture line extends through the growth plate and into the metaphysis (the wider part of the bone shaft). It is an "open" fracture, meaning the skin and soft tissues have been breached, exposing the bone to the outside environment. This particular injury is in the initial phase of treatment.
Use this code when documenting the first encounter for a patient presenting with a Salter-Harris Type II fracture of the right calcaneal physis that is openly exposed to the environment. This applies to initial evaluations, surgical repairs, or other primary treatments for this specific injury.
